Backhoe Trenching in Salt Lake City, UT
Backhoe trenching services involve the use of a backhoe machine to dig narrow, precise trenches in the ground. These trenches are often needed for installing or repairing underground utilities such as water lines, sewer pipes, electrical wiring, or sprinkler systems. Property owners typically request this service for projects that require careful excavation around existing structures or landscaping, ensuring that utilities are installed efficiently and with minimal disruption to the property.
Before requesting backhoe trenching, property owners should consider the location and depth of the desired trenches, as well as any underground obstacles or existing infrastructure that may affect the work. It’s also important to understand local regulations regarding underground installations and to communicate any specific project requirements or restrictions. Proper planning and clear information can help ensure the trenching process is smooth and meets the needs of the project.

Backhoe Trenching Questions
What types of projects need backhoe trenching? Backhoe trenching is used for installing utility lines, drainage systems, irrigation, and foundation work around properties in Salt Lake City, UT.
How deep can a backhoe trench be dug? Trenching depths typically range from 2 to 6 feet, depending on project requirements and local regulations.
Is backhoe trenching suitable for small residential properties? Yes, backhoe trenching can be effective for small to medium-sized projects like yard drainage or utility upgrades.
What should property owners consider before scheduling trenching? It's important to identify underground utilities, obtain necessary permits, and plan for access and cleanup after trenching.
